    r8169: remove rtl8169_reinit_task. · 209e5ac8
    Francois Romieu authored
    
    
    I see no good reason to keep both rtl8169_reinit_task and rtl8169_reset_task:
    - rtl8169_reinit_task adds a software failure point which does relate to
      any hardware state
    - they handle hardware the same. Remember that rtl8169_reinit_task was
      introduced in the 8169 only era to handle PCI errors way before the 8168
      asked for pll and firmware ops and compare :
    
          rtl8169_reinit_task     |    rtl8169_reset_task
      ----------------------------+--------------------------
      rtl8169_wait_for_quiescence | rtl8169_hw_reset
      rtl8169_update_counters     | rtl8169_wait_for_quiescence
      rtl8169_hw_reset            | rtl_hw_start
      rtl8169_rx_missed           | rtl8169_check_link_status
      rtl_pll_power_down          |
      rtl_request_firmware        |
      rtl8169_init_phy            |
      rtl_pll_power_up            |
      rtl_hw_start                |
      rtl8169_check_link_status   |
